What Is the Flow Haircut?
Understanding the Context
The flow haircut isn’t just a single style—it’s a dynamic, layered technique that emphasizes natural movement and softness. Rooted in modern cuts, it typically features gently swept-back pieces, layered layers, and subtle texture that moves fluidly with your hair, creating a dynamic, shoulder-to-hip silhouette. Unlike rigid, blunt cuts, the flow style is sculpted to enhance your natural hair type whether you have straight, wavy, or slightly curly strands.

How to Style Your Flow Haircut
Step 1: Prep Smartly
Start with clean, dry hair (or use satin or silk to reduce frizz). Apply a strong hold gel or texturizing spray to define layers without stiffness. Blow in subtle waves or keep hair sleek, depending on your vibe.
Step 2: Shape Layer by Layer
Professional stylists build the flow by layering at varying lengths—from mid-layer pieces just below ear level to shoulder-length ends. Blunt sides with soft, swept fringe often frame the face beautifully.

Step 3: Embrace Movement
Use volume-focused products at roots, and finish with a Dynamic/Frosted mist or metropolitan spray to enhance natural flow. Avoid heavy mousse or product build-up to preserve the effortless look.
Step 4: Maintenance Tips
- Recur every 4–6 weeks to refresh layers.
- Use dry shampoo between washes to lift volume.
- Occasional deep conditioning maintains hair health and shine.
